2009-01-27 14 views
7

Bir kaynak XML belgesine ve dönüştürüldükten sonra neye benzemesi gerektiğine dair bir örnek verildiğinde, bunu başarmak için bir XSL dönüşümü oluşturabilecek bir kod üreteci var mıdır?Örnekle XSLT oluşturabilen bir XSL kod üreteci var mı?

Mükemmel olmasını beklemiyorum, ama örnek XML'den XSD oluşturabilen kod üreteçleri gibi, el ile hassaslaştırmak için iyi bir başlangıç ​​noktası olacaktır.

+0

@ XSLT o kadar zor gerçekten değil Özellikle VS 2010'da yazıyor. Çok fazla kelime hazinesi yok LOL. Kuşkusuz olsa olsa zahmetli olabilir. – code4life

+0

Benzer sorulara, olası çözümler için [XML örneklerinden XSLT nasıl oluşturulur] (http://stackoverflow.com/questions/482759/how-to-generate-xslt-from-xml-samples) bakın. – Kosi2801

cevap

7

XSLTGen umut verici görünüyor ve aradığınız tam olarak ne. tarafından işaret olarak (4-Nisan-2015) doğru bağlantısına ait bağlantıyı Güncelleme: Güncelleme


user326608 söyleniyor

+1

bağlantısı http://people.eng.unimelb.edu.au/baileyj/xsltgen/XSLTGen.htm adresine taşındı. – user326608

7

Neye ihtiyacınız var, aslında, "Bir dizi girdi verisi ve bir çıktı verildiğinde, bu çıktıyı üretecek bir programın mantığını bulmak mümkün mü?" Önemsiz durum hariç - program, çıktıdan bağımsız olarak verilen çıktıyı üretir - cevap "Hayır" dır.

+0

+1 "önemsiz" kelimesi için. Aslında, çıktı HTML '' içeriyorsa, bunun nedeni '2 * 2',' sayım (mynodes) 'veya'/homer_simpson/@ number_of_fingers' değerinin dökümüne bağlı olabilir. – Claudix